Framework for Automating Succession Planning Workflows in BigCommerce
Break the process into these core components:
1. Mapping Roles and Required Competencies
Start by listing every critical ecommerce function in your STEM education business. Examples include:
- Product management for STEM kits
- Customer service specialists with knowledge of educational compliance
- IT support for BigCommerce integrations
- Marketing focused on university partnerships
For each role, identify the skills, certifications, or experiences essential to succeed. Automation tools help by storing this data in accessible profiles linked to each employee.
2. Tracking Employee Skills and Readiness Using Tools
Leverage tools that integrate with BigCommerce or your HR systems to keep skills updated. For example:
- Use a learning management system (LMS) that automatically updates course completions.
- Integrate employee profiles with skill badges or certifications.
- Use survey tools like Zigpoll to collect real-time feedback from managers on employee readiness or challenges.
Creating dashboards that highlight who is ready or needs development can save hours of manual review.
3. Automating Succession Workflows
Design workflows that auto-trigger when certain conditions are met, such as:
- An employee nearing promotion or retirement
- A vacancy arising in a critical role
- Skill gaps detected from surveys or training metrics
These workflows can automatically notify HR or managers, schedule training, or launch mentoring programs. BigCommerce users might also integrate with project management tools (like Asana or Trello) to assign tasks and monitor progress in one place.
4. Recording and Transferring Knowledge
In STEM education ecommerce, product knowledge and compliance standards can be complex. Automate documentation and knowledge sharing by:
- Using platforms like Confluence or Notion that update automatically with new product or process information.
- Scheduling regular knowledge transfer sessions triggered by employee role changes.
- Capturing feedback and lessons learned during transitions via survey tools such as Zigpoll.
This reduces dependency on “tribal knowledge” and keeps everyone aligned.

How to Improve Succession Planning Strategies in Higher-Education STEM Ecommerce?
Improvement comes from iterating on your automation and data collection. Start with these steps:
- Pilot small workflows: Automate one critical role’s succession process first and track results.
- Use real-time feedback: Tools like Zigpoll help gauge team confidence and identify hidden obstacles.
- Analyze metrics: Track internal promotion rates, time-to-fill vacancies, and training completion rates.
- Integrate platforms: Connect BigCommerce to HR and learning systems for a unified data hub.
- Train managers on succession automation tools to ensure adoption and accurate data input.
One STEM education ecommerce team enhanced their internal promotion rate from 8% to 15% by automating skill tracking and linking it with employee feedback surveys. This allowed early identification of high-potential candidates and tailored development plans.

Measuring Success and Watching for Risks
Measure success by focusing on:
- Reduction in time to fill critical roles
- Increase in internal promotions
- Improvements in training completion and skill readiness
- Employee satisfaction with career progression (gathered via tools like Zigpoll)
Risks include over-reliance on automated signals without human judgment and the upfront investment in setting up integrations. This strategy might not work well for very small teams where manual communication remains effective.
